Advances in Neonatal Care Spotlight: Parents’ Experiences with an Early Behavioral Intervention, H-HOPE, in the NICU and at Home: A Qualitative Study
Through one-on-one interviews with parents, this qualitative study highlights benefits from participating in H-HOPE (Hospital to Home: Optimizing the Preterm Infant’s Environment), an early behavioral intervention that provides an innovative developmental approach and contributes to parents’ opportunity to provide care for their infant in the NICU.

New NANNcast Out Now: Mind the Gap: The Fight for Neonatal Drug Development
The latest NANNcast episode confronts a sobering reality: neonates are often an afterthought in drug development. Join leading experts Mary Short, Dr. Wakako Eklund, and Dr. Kanwaljit Singh as they shine a light on the critical gaps in neonatal drug research and what it means for nurses and APRNs at the bedside.
